[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#883257: marked as done (kitemmodels FTCBFS: fails to run qhelpgenerator)



Your message dated Tue, 19 Dec 2017 15:50:58 +0000
with message-id <E1eRKAU-000EjB-KF@fasolo.debian.org>
and subject line Bug#883257: fixed in kitemmodels 5.41.0-1
has caused the Debian Bug report #883257,
regarding kitemmodels FTCBFS: fails to run qhelpgenerator
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
883257: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=883257
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Source: kitemmodels
Version: 5.37.0-2
Tags: patch
User: helmutg@debian.org
Usertags: rebootstrap

kitemmodels fails to cross build from source, because it fails running
qhelpgenerator (through doxygen). Doxygen doesn't notice the failure
(#818379), but the build finally fails due to missing files. The issue
here is that qhelpgenerator needs libqt5sql5-sqlite for the build
architecture, but Build-Depends only request it for the host
architecture. qhelpgenerator thus perceives it as missing and refuses to
operate. The solution is to annotate the dependency with :native and
that makes kitemmodels cross build successfully indeed. Please consider
applying the attached patch.

Helmut
diff --minimal -Nru kitemmodels-5.37.0/debian/changelog kitemmodels-5.37.0/debian/changelog
--- kitemmodels-5.37.0/debian/changelog	2017-09-03 09:58:23.000000000 +0200
+++ kitemmodels-5.37.0/debian/changelog	2017-12-01 12:29:13.000000000 +0100
@@ -1,3 +1,10 @@
+kitemmodels (5.37.0-2.1) UNRELEASED; urgency=medium
+
+  * Non-maintainer upload.
+  * Fix FTCBFS: Annotate libqt5sql5-sqlite with :native. (Closes: #-1)
+
+ -- Helmut Grohne <helmut@subdivi.de>  Fri, 01 Dec 2017 12:29:13 +0100
+
 kitemmodels (5.37.0-2) sid; urgency=medium
 
   * New revision
diff --minimal -Nru kitemmodels-5.37.0/debian/control kitemmodels-5.37.0/debian/control
--- kitemmodels-5.37.0/debian/control	2017-09-03 09:58:23.000000000 +0200
+++ kitemmodels-5.37.0/debian/control	2017-12-01 12:29:11.000000000 +0100
@@ -8,7 +8,7 @@
                doxygen,
                extra-cmake-modules (>= 5.37.0~),
                graphviz,
-               libqt5sql5-sqlite,
+               libqt5sql5-sqlite:native,
                pkg-kde-tools (>= 0.15.15ubuntu1~),
                qtbase5-dev (>= 5.7.0~),
                qtdeclarative5-dev (>= 5.7.0~),

--- End Message ---
--- Begin Message ---
Source: kitemmodels
Source-Version: 5.41.0-1

We believe that the bug you reported is fixed in the latest version of
kitemmodels,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 883257@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Maximiliano Curia <maxy@debian.org> (supplier of updated kitemmodels package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Fri, 15 Dec 2017 10:42:48 -0300
Source: kitemmodels
Binary: libkf5itemmodels-dev libkf5itemmodels-doc libkf5itemmodels5
Architecture: source amd64 all
Version: 5.41.0-1
Distribution: experimental
Urgency: medium
Maintainer: Debian/Kubuntu Qt/KDE Maintainers <debian-qt-kde@lists.debian.org>
Changed-By: Maximiliano Curia <maxy@debian.org>
Description:
 libkf5itemmodels-dev - additional item/view models for Qt Itemview
 libkf5itemmodels-doc - additional item/view models for Qt Itemview (documentation)
 libkf5itemmodels5 - additional item/view models for Qt Itemview
Closes: 883257
Changes:
 kitemmodels (5.41.0-1) experimental; urgency=medium
 .
   [ Maximiliano Curia ]
   * New upstream release (5.41.0).
   * Bump Standards-Version to 4.1.2.
   * Update build-deps and deps with the info from cmake
   * Bump group breaks (5.41)
   * Release to experimental
 .
   [ Helmut Grohne ]
   * Fix FTCBFS: Annotate libqt5sql5-sqlite with :native. (Closes: 883257)
Checksums-Sha1:
 887be5d4533cb8d2189705a9d4ff132c6d8099d9 2487 kitemmodels_5.41.0-1.dsc
 aedf37beddf2cd136cd4a10a80f8b993e79833a0 389792 kitemmodels_5.41.0.orig.tar.xz
 956325386321a140f952f0dc03fc9ffcd1004915 8908 kitemmodels_5.41.0-1.debian.tar.xz
 886979f9c9dab410921f2f457c464e52d9d1f2a7 13503 kitemmodels_5.41.0-1_amd64.buildinfo
 f35c00f52d725e3f824921e733abd5c4bb85f00f 19268 libkf5itemmodels-dev_5.41.0-1_amd64.deb
 61052a11e7ce17b6eee2fcd9f3afab4945b449ff 359492 libkf5itemmodels-doc_5.41.0-1_all.deb
 0a99743e91fd60725ee88ca752c120719b364fc8 1492988 libkf5itemmodels5-dbgsym_5.41.0-1_amd64.deb
 d08d3fd80cf662fdd378b4d261e931037dcafb20 85560 libkf5itemmodels5_5.41.0-1_amd64.deb
Checksums-Sha256:
 dd89cec15806a9f4dd5ccb5185613d59bec47035435a295c9dbbf9402fdb64f5 2487 kitemmodels_5.41.0-1.dsc
 b39487f5e1f004ce42f021bc9108b717f99a08875c662dc15dd0ba88247b768e 389792 kitemmodels_5.41.0.orig.tar.xz
 ff11d382a144d17fffc36e1575ab6286c6e27073faaac916a8d0d4ead6f618c4 8908 kitemmodels_5.41.0-1.debian.tar.xz
 ce909aecf6edf759210fbc9458c944a327b4ae4c8eb88a1833176070b27c5cc6 13503 kitemmodels_5.41.0-1_amd64.buildinfo
 68a9d9afba8433fdedb141a55fcea6578482b7c5f6f0fd8d17ee7928015dee1f 19268 libkf5itemmodels-dev_5.41.0-1_amd64.deb
 590194b4f42abb873daafd4f00cf36f97f286b64a4c8b7f806eaa45c2c30af64 359492 libkf5itemmodels-doc_5.41.0-1_all.deb
 384eeefbfae7113a30f4a661b56e260a0a5f1781745c9978fcc118bc36c0d613 1492988 libkf5itemmodels5-dbgsym_5.41.0-1_amd64.deb
 ed0537440aa7afa02e10513217e034b29b614bbdfab61a137ed216a0bdb1b01d 85560 libkf5itemmodels5_5.41.0-1_amd64.deb
Files:
 dbe3c9acb2cf43db21a625c5077ac46c 2487 libs optional kitemmodels_5.41.0-1.dsc
 c16c33b4e37dd61a1b6102e4dfa4084c 389792 libs optional kitemmodels_5.41.0.orig.tar.xz
 a98e49c77ebeed58eeb9385db813c19d 8908 libs optional kitemmodels_5.41.0-1.debian.tar.xz
 623106d47d1e58647529cc4166a441d0 13503 libs optional kitemmodels_5.41.0-1_amd64.buildinfo
 81aa0bd319118fd5745aa7abfb5f66a4 19268 libdevel optional libkf5itemmodels-dev_5.41.0-1_amd64.deb
 f733381793c775e947a852b677e8fc08 359492 doc optional libkf5itemmodels-doc_5.41.0-1_all.deb
 dc6652fe00bad3d5186b39ea607c0c79 1492988 debug optional libkf5itemmodels5-dbgsym_5.41.0-1_amd64.deb
 18b981f675cac588094e28d4615e4616 85560 libs optional libkf5itemmodels5_5.41.0-1_amd64.deb

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EE+JIdOnQEyG4RNSIVxxl2mbKbIyoFAlo5MW8ACgkQxxl2mbKb
Iyqutw/9FzWo2Rd3sZJw/GHi/3f6No9t60gKJ6IGYbllGbcSzhGDjvZNGkqlt9rA
2RWt23xzommAl3bpUNRY8TkQWRfrPbZk+cTuMxZ0hyMYzI+XxWSqtRBYK2BqogTy
WSH1OZPHKljo3Wg32KCZwra70eUan0EmJX8c0ucCpgV4uZW0mK3ygOKHgHJlN6u5
l8jCjl36eHOJBOXH6zEJlcffFXYfg7EdHpdYPdIld4AcCmbgtS0IoIqdr5ruhdr7
JtaVwopLxwyC0HvGWsYTmiuNkbEIUSM91EeRLI5AQvuLXdeC0rWyD1EhO8lAEgN4
v6zIfOglhyHpwBovqHlEm+IldQmQ74qrkwvXu94Ldhkeu9mQOt88kxeW3KYmJ2qf
1nczfrj1BzpiuQNTvwU1TZ6IYJUFdjT7TDM6GiD26yf5xFLMeRhlsEynXvk08aX2
OyFogRsAlu01lmKep7zZyOi4F3aHeVOUF8Vf+I88Q6sUxRgbUwbSkR1PhoiyLmYH
i7GbmX7OrV9taqTtDttGbMruyeevh+vtD1nWaQoDjFP3yriOcGRsLyThc5i9YSL2
yB2lG0aBtV5lJzX6RB9sbO0+egsbP/VBYcU+W/o9Y4yCb5PGUG1no1ImsYmo+B11
b0mu+Fpu7tugT69Op4xXcAw+BTuGISIg+lAEDZREIRRaYwz9GZ4=
=nmZc
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: